L’apprentissage automatique est un domaine de pointe de l’intelligence artificielle (IA) qui a suscité une attention et des applications généralisées ces dernières années. Cet article fournit un aperçu complet du Machine Learning, y compris ses principales fonctionnalités, types, applications, défis et perspectives d'avenir, ainsi que des informations sur la manière dont les serveurs proxy peuvent être liés à cette technologie transformatrice.
Brèves informations sur l'apprentissage automatique
L'apprentissage automatique est un sous-ensemble de l'intelligence artificielle qui se concentre sur le développement d'algorithmes et de modèles permettant aux ordinateurs d'apprendre et de faire des prédictions ou des décisions sans programmation explicite. Il s’articule autour de l’idée de former les systèmes informatiques à reconnaître des modèles, à faire des prédictions et à améliorer continuellement leurs performances grâce à l’expérience.
Informations détaillées sur l'apprentissage automatique
L'apprentissage automatique peut être compris comme un domaine multidisciplinaire qui s'appuie sur des concepts issus des statistiques, des mathématiques, de l'informatique et des connaissances spécifiques à un domaine. Il englobe un large éventail de techniques et d’approches, avec quelques éléments fondamentaux :
Principales fonctionnalités de l'apprentissage automatique
-
Basé sur les données : Le Machine Learning s’appuie fortement sur les données. De grands ensembles de données sont utilisés pour entraîner des modèles, et la qualité et la quantité des données ont un impact direct sur les performances du modèle.
-
Algorithmique : Les algorithmes de Machine Learning sont conçus pour identifier des modèles et faire des prédictions basées sur des données historiques. Les algorithmes courants incluent les arbres de décision, les réseaux de neurones, les machines à vecteurs de support, etc.
-
Itératif: Les modèles de Machine Learning sont affinés de manière itérative. Ils apprennent de leurs erreurs et améliorent continuellement leurs prévisions à mesure que davantage de données deviennent disponibles.
Types d'apprentissage automatique
Le Machine Learning peut être classé en plusieurs types, chacun avec ses propres caractéristiques et applications :
Taper | Description | Exemples |
---|---|---|
Enseignement supervisé | Les modèles sont formés sur des données étiquetées (paires entrée-sortie) et effectuent des prédictions basées sur de nouvelles données non étiquetées. | Classification des images, détection du spam |
Apprentissage non supervisé | Les modèles découvrent des modèles et des structures dans des données non étiquetées sans conseils spécifiques. | Clustering, réduction de dimensionnalité |
Apprentissage par renforcement | Les agents apprennent en interagissant avec un environnement et reçoivent des récompenses ou des pénalités en fonction de leurs actions. | Jeu, robotique |
Façons d'utiliser l'apprentissage automatique
L'apprentissage automatique a trouvé des applications dans divers domaines, notamment :
- Soins de santé: Prédire les épidémies, diagnostiquer les problèmes médicaux et personnaliser les plans de traitement.
- Finance: Détection de fraude, trading algorithmique et notation de crédit.
- Commerce électronique: Systèmes de recommandation, segmentation de la clientèle et prévision de la demande.
- Traitement du langage naturel (NLP) : Chatbots, analyse des sentiments et traduction linguistique.
- Analyse d'images et de vidéos : Reconnaissance d'objets, reconnaissance faciale et véhicules autonomes.
Problèmes et leurs solutions liés à l'utilisation de l'apprentissage automatique
Bien que l’apprentissage automatique offre un énorme potentiel, il comporte également son propre ensemble de défis :
-
Qualité des données: Des données de mauvaise qualité peuvent conduire à des modèles biaisés ou inexacts. Le prétraitement et le nettoyage des données sont essentiels.
-
Surapprentissage : Les modèles peuvent fonctionner correctement sur les données d'entraînement, mais peu performants sur les nouvelles données. Les techniques de régularisation peuvent atténuer le surajustement.
-
Interprétabilité : Les modèles complexes tels que les réseaux neuronaux profonds peuvent être difficiles à interpréter. Des efforts sont en cours pour rendre les modèles ML plus transparents.
-
Préoccupations éthiques: Les biais dans les données et les algorithmes peuvent entraîner des résultats injustes ou discriminatoires. Les lignes directrices éthiques et le ML soucieux de l’équité abordent ces problèmes.
Principales caractéristiques et comparaisons avec des termes similaires
Il est important de différencier le Machine Learning des termes associés :
-
Intelligence artificielle (IA) : L'IA est un domaine plus large qui englobe l'apprentissage automatique. L’IA vise à créer des machines capables de simuler l’intelligence humaine, tandis que l’apprentissage automatique est un sous-ensemble axé sur la reconnaissance de formes.
-
L'apprentissage en profondeur: Le Deep Learning est un sous-ensemble du Machine Learning qui utilise des réseaux de neurones comportant de nombreuses couches pour extraire automatiquement des fonctionnalités des données. Il a obtenu des succès remarquables dans des domaines tels que la reconnaissance d’images et de parole.
Perspectives et technologies du futur
L’avenir du Machine Learning est prometteur, avec plusieurs tendances émergentes :
-
IA explicable (XAI) : Des efforts sont en cours pour rendre les modèles de ML plus interprétables, responsables et transparents.
-
Apprentissage fédéré : Cette approche permet à plusieurs parties de collaborer sur la formation de modèles sans partager de données sensibles, améliorant ainsi la confidentialité.
-
Apprentissage automatique quantique : Tirer parti de l’informatique quantique pour résoudre plus rapidement des problèmes de ML complexes.
Comment les serveurs proxy peuvent être utilisés ou associés à l'apprentissage automatique
Les serveurs proxy jouent un rôle crucial dans le Machine Learning, en particulier lorsqu'il s'agit de grands ensembles de données et d'informatique distribuée. Ils offrent les avantages suivants :
-
Collecte de données: Les serveurs proxy peuvent être utilisés pour collecter des données provenant de différents emplacements géographiques et contourner les restrictions d'accès, permettant ainsi des ensembles de données plus diversifiés et plus complets.
-
Confidentialité et sécurité : Lors de la formation de modèles sur des données sensibles, les serveurs proxy peuvent améliorer la confidentialité en masquant la source de données d'origine. Ils ajoutent également une couche de sécurité supplémentaire contre les menaces potentielles.
-
L'équilibrage de charge: Pour les tâches de Machine Learning distribuées, les serveurs proxy peuvent répartir la charge de calcul entre plusieurs serveurs, optimisant ainsi les performances.
En résumé, le Machine Learning est une technologie transformatrice qui remodèle diverses industries. Ses applications sont diverses et son potentiel est vaste. Au fur et à mesure de son évolution, l'intégration de serveurs proxy améliorera encore ses capacités, notamment en matière de collecte de données, de confidentialité et de sécurité.
Liens connexes
Pour plus d’informations sur l’apprentissage automatique, envisagez d’explorer ces ressources faisant autorité :
- Apprentissage automatique – Université de Stanford
- Apprentissage automatique – Coursera
- Machine Learning – Vers la science des données
Ces sources fournissent des informations approfondies, des didacticiels et des cours pour vous aider à plonger plus profondément dans le monde du Machine Learning.